Pour show for Owls before rain stops play

Stuart Gray was critical of Wednesday’s first-half display before the game with Wigan was abandoned on the hour-mark at a rain-lashed Hillsborough.
James McClean put Wigan ahead midway through the first period and caretaker boss Gray said after the game: “You could say it’s a ‘get out of jail’ card for us because Wigan bossed us and bullied us in the first half.
“They adapted better to the conditions and we were very disappointing. I was very disappointed with the players and we had words at half time.
“I made a bold decision to bring on Jermaine and Atdhe and we were much sharper and livelier after the break.”
Both Gray and Wigan boss Uwe Rosler agreed that referee Keith Stroud made the right decision to call a halt after an hour, with Wigan leading 1-0, as torrential rain led to waterlogged conditions.
